Choosing the Right Shipping Boxes: A Guide to Ensuring Safe Deliveries


Selecting the appropriate shipping boxes is essential for businesses aiming to ensure their products reach customers safely and securely. The right boxes not only protect items from damage during transit but also contribute to efficient packaging processes and customer satisfaction. This guide will delve into the factors to consider when choosing shipping boxes to guarantee safe deliveries.

Understanding Shipping Box Specifications

Shipping boxes come in various shapes, sizes, and materials, each designed to meet specific packaging needs. Understanding the following specifications is crucial before making your selection:

  1. Box Size

The size of the shipping box should be appropriate for the items you are shipping. A box that is too large may allow items to shift during transit, increasing the risk of damage. Conversely, a box that is too small may not provide adequate protection or may be difficult to seal properly. Measure your products carefully and choose a box size that allows for some cushioning material around all sides.

  1. Box Strength

Shipping boxes are typically classified by their strength based on the amount of weight they can support. The strength of a box is determined by its material and construction. For heavier items, opt for corrugated cardboard boxes with a higher "burst strength" rating. This rating indicates the amount of pressure the box can withstand without breaking.

  1. Box Material

The material of the shipping box impacts its durability and protection capabilities:

  • Corrugated Cardboard: Most shipping boxes are made from corrugated cardboard, which consists of a fluted (corrugated) layer sandwiched between two flat layers (liners). Corrugated cardboard offers excellent strength and cushioning, making it ideal for protecting fragile or heavy items.
  • Cardboard Thickness: Consider the thickness of the cardboard. Thicker cardboard provides better protection but may be heavier and more expensive.

  1. Specialty Boxes

For specific shipping needs, consider specialty boxes designed to accommodate unique items:

  • Double-Walled Boxes: These boxes have two layers of corrugated cardboard for added strength and protection.
  • Flat-Pack Boxes: Designed to save space and shipping costs, flat-pack boxes can be assembled quickly when needed.
  • Custom Boxes: Tailored to fit products perfectly, custom boxes reduce the need for excessive cushioning and provide a professional presentation.

Factors to Consider When Choosing Shipping Boxes

  1. Nature of the Product

Consider the characteristics of the product you are shipping:

  • Fragility: Fragile items require extra protection. Choose boxes with sufficient cushioning or consider using inserts such as bubble wrap or foam.
  • Weight: Heavier items necessitate stronger boxes. Ensure the box chosen can support the weight without compromising its integrity.

  1. Shipping Conditions

Think about the conditions your package will encounter during transit:

  • Weather Resistance: If shipping to regions with extreme weather conditions, consider boxes that are water-resistant or can withstand temperature fluctuations.
  • Long-Distance Travel: Packages traveling long distances may experience more handling and potential impacts. Choose boxes that provide superior protection under such conditions.

  1. Packaging Efficiency

Efficient packaging not only saves time but also reduces costs:

  • Standard Sizes: Standard-sized boxes are readily available and can streamline packaging processes. They also fit well on pallets and in shipping containers.
  • Ease of Assembly: Choose boxes that are easy to assemble and seal to expedite the packaging process.

  1. Environmental Considerations

In today's eco-conscious world, opting for environmentally friendly packaging solutions can enhance your brand's reputation:

  • Recycled Materials: Choose boxes made from recycled cardboard to minimise environmental impact.
  • Biodegradable Options: Look for boxes that are biodegradable or compostable, supporting sustainable practices.

Tips for Safe Packaging

  1. Use Cushioning Material

Always use appropriate cushioning material inside the box to protect items from shocks and vibrations during transit. Options include bubble wrap, foam peanuts, air pillows, or crumpled paper.

  1. Securely Seal the Box

Ensure the box is securely sealed using strong packing tape. Use the H-taping method (tape across the top and down the sides) for added strength and security.

  1. Label Clearly

Clearly label the box with the recipient's address, shipping details, and any special handling instructions. This helps ensure the package reaches its destination promptly and intact.
